lagreca Posted January 31, 2014 Report Share Posted January 31, 2014 Can I substitute liquid chlorine for bleach in the dichlor/bleach method? chem geek Posted February 1, 2014 Report Share Posted February 1, 2014 If by liquid chlorine you mean chlorinating liquid as from a pool or hardware store, the answer is yes you can use that. You just use less in proportion to the concentration and can use The Pool Calculator to make that calculation. Of course, be very careful since like bleach it can easily bleach out clothes or spa pillows if you pour it concentrated on any such items.
